    if it does have a purge solenoid or a purge valve, it would feel the same way if it’s stuck open it just dumps raw fuel, floods everything and nothing will spark correctly. Have had that issue with another one of my cars. I hope you figure it out. Sometimes these things are just super sensitive. Hopefully you don’t have mice eating your wires.!! I haven’t worked on the V6 I only have a 2.7.
    if it does have one, remove it and flood it with MAF cleaner shake it, and repeat like 10 times. EVAP system issues are always the funnest. Good luck I’ll be following the thread.

    Ladies and Gentlemen! Children of all ages! Come one come all!

    Yota Pros thinks they have this in the bag!

    I talked to them today. They had some parts over-nighted and they go on tomorrow.
    Cylinder 2 is getting 2 new fuel injectors. One direct and the other in the port. Didn't know we had 2! Then they ordered some seals, gaskets and goodies because they are pulling the fuel rail to do this. But it looks like there is a bad fuel injector in this cylinder. After they put this on and roll some miles on it they will know for sure. Also visual inspection of the fuel injectors they pull may also reveal something.

    But I feel good that we are close!

    I did ask about the other questions people had asked here and they either checked that or validated it through other means - example the leak down is tested another way with the scan tool now.
